We’ve got an opportunity for a Visitor Operations and Experience Manager to join our Property Leadership Team at the West Yorkshire Group of properties. These are East Riddlesden Hall, Hardcastle Crags and Marsden Moor. This role sits within the Nostell & West Yorkshire portfolio. You’ll travel across all three West Yorkshire properties and on occasion will need to travel to Nostell for meetings.
You’ll have the chance to develop an outstanding visitor offer and diversify audiences in one of the most high-profile portfolios of Europe’s largest conservation charity, looking after nature, beauty and history for everyone to enjoy.
